Here is the latest update pic.Next project will be a coat of paint on the white building (once it warms up currently 53 degrees in Sliver City).This layout like the Z will actuallky be built between shows.In other words it will look different in some way at each show.Another common trait with the Z is it will never be finished but it will be "done" many times.One trait it will not share with the Z is this layout will never grow it will stay at 32" x 48" as long as I own it. :mrgreen:
Oh and one more thing .I started building the staging track cassette last night when it is used the layout will be an actual 7' long.
